在Go语言中,实现工作池主要依赖两个核心并发原语: 立即学习“go语言免费学习笔记(深入)”; 云雀语言模型 云雀是一款由字节跳动研发的语言模型,通过便捷的自然语言交互,能够高效的完成互动对话 54 查看详情 通道(chan): 用于在Goroutine之间安全地传递任务。
strings.Builder 内部使用 []byte 进行存储,可以减少 string 和 []byte 之间的转换。
示例:{100 "Alice"} %#v:Go语法表示(推荐用于调试)%#v会输出值的Go语法表示。
本文将探讨如何在Go语言中从Google App Engine Datastore中检索具有相同字段(例如"Id")的不同Kind的实体,并提供了一种使用自定义类型和PropertyLoadSaver接口实现通用函数的方法,以避免反射并提高类型安全性。
基本上就这些。
只要引用存在,其绑定的对象也应有效。
基本上就这些。
* * @param IlluminateViewView $view * @return void */ public function compose(View $view) { $cartItems = []; $totalNum = 0; // 同样,这里可以优化购物车数据获取逻辑 // 沿用原问题中的逻辑 $items = Item::all(); for ($i = 0; $i < count($items); $i++) { if (Session::has('cartItem' . $i)) { $item = Session::get('cartItem' . $i); $cartItems[] = $item; } } foreach ($cartItems as $item) { if (isset($item['quantity'])) { $totalNum += $item['quantity']; } } $view->with('cartItems', $cartItems); $view->with('totalNum', $totalNum); } }注册视图合成器 视图合成器需要在服务提供者(Service Provider)中注册。
核心理念: 立即学习“C++免费学习笔记(深入)”; // #cgo编译指示: 适用于指定包特有的、相对稳定的编译和链接标志,特别是当库作为系统包安装时(例如-lSDL2)。
对于 PHP 7.0+,也可以考虑使用空合并运算符 ?? 结合 isset() 进行更简洁的默认值处理,但在这里直接检查更明确。
include_once和require_once在大型项目中为何不可或缺?
PyMySQL在这方面做得不错,遇到问题时,通常能在GitHub或Stack Overflow上找到解决方案或讨论。
尤其是在处理用户输入时,必须对输入进行严格的消毒和过滤,以防命令注入攻击。
其他过滤器: withbody 只是众多可用过滤器之一。
指定memory_order_relaxed: 在原子操作中,明确指定memory_order_relaxed。
可以考虑使用bytes.Buffer来提高拼接效率。
基本工作流程示例: 初始化项目并安装依赖:npm init -y npm install bootstrap@5.3.0 --save-dev # 安装Bootstrap作为开发依赖 npm install webpack webpack-cli css-loader style-loader sass-loader node-sass --save-dev # 安装Webpack及相关加载器 创建入口文件: 在项目根目录(或src目录)下创建入口JavaScript文件(例如src/main.js)和CSS文件(例如src/style.scss)。
$aggregatedQuantities = [];: 初始化一个空数组$aggregatedQuantities,用于存放最终的统计结果。
本教程探讨如何在Python中以类矩阵形式显示数据,尤其关注如何通过动态调整逗号后的间距来改善可读性。
3. 检查读取状态 读取完成后,建议检查状态: file.gcount():获取上次 read() 实际读取的字节数 file.eof():是否到达文件末尾 file.fail():操作是否失败 4. 完整示例:读取整个二进制文件到 vector #include <fstream> #include <vector> #include <iostream> std::ifstream file("example.bin", std::ios::binary); if (!file) { std::cerr << "打开失败" << std::endl; return -1; } // 获取文件大小 file.seekg(0, std::ios::end); std::streamsize size = file.tellg(); file.seekg(0, std::ios::beg); std::vector<char> buffer(size); file.read(buffer.data(), size); if (file) { std::cout << "成功读取 " << size << " 字节" << std::endl; } else { std::cerr << "读取不完整" << std::endl; } 基本上就这些。
本文链接:http://www.jacoebina.com/94447_9713d5.html